Anyway, back to the point of this blog post. The Bike Klub was paid a visit too by members of Trick Factory Customs of New Westminster, British Columbia this weekend. Trick Factory Customs, as simply described on their Facebook group, “we do all things custom. Choppers, hot rods, boats.” Rob and Tim landed on Saturday and spent the weekend teaching the Bike Klub kids so many things you couldn’t list them all, but their main project was a custom gas tank for Roxanne.

I managed to spend some time with the Klub on Saturday and snapped some shots.
